Vehicle Registration in Taney County

Registering your vehicle in Taney County, like elsewhere in Missouri, involves a few critical steps and associated fees. The primary components of your registration cost typically include a state registration fee, potential state and local sales tax (if you've recently purchased the vehicle), and proof of personal property tax payment. To complete your registration, you will generally need:

  • Your vehicle's title or Manufacturer's Statement of Origin (MSO)
  • Proof of Missouri automobile liability insurance
  • A current safety inspection certificate (if applicable, typically for vehicles over 5 years old or being transferred)
  • A receipt for paid personal property taxes for the previous year (if you owned property in Missouri)

Factors That Affect Your Fees

Several variables contribute to the total cost of your vehicle registration in Missouri:

  • Vehicle Value: If you're registering a newly purchased vehicle, state and local sales tax will be calculated based on the purchase price. This is a one-time fee upon purchase.
  • Vehicle Weight/Horsepower: Missouri's annual state registration fee for passenger vehicles is primarily based on the taxable horsepower. Commercial vehicles and trucks over a certain weight threshold will have fees determined by their gross weight.
  • Vehicle Type: Different categories of vehicles, such as motorcycles, trailers, and recreational vehicles, have their own distinct fee schedules, which are generally lower than standard passenger vehicle fees.
  • Vehicle Age: While not a direct determinant of the annual registration fee itself, the age of your vehicle can influence safety inspection requirements and, indirectly, its assessed value for personal property tax purposes.

Special Considerations

Be aware of these additional points that may affect your overall registration process and costs:

  • Emissions Testing: Crucially for Taney County residents, vehicles registered in Taney County are currently EXEMPT from state emissions inspection requirements. You will only need a safety inspection if your vehicle is older than 5 years or being transferred from out-of-state.
  • Specialty Plates: Opting for personalized, organizational, or other special license plates will incur an additional annual fee (typically $15 to $25) on top of the standard registration costs.
  • Transferring from Another State: New Missouri residents must register their vehicles within 30 days of establishing residency. This process often involves paying Missouri sales tax (with credit for tax paid in another state), obtaining a Missouri safety inspection, and providing proof of insurance.
  • County-Specific Surcharges: While state fees are uniform, you will need to pay personal property taxes to the Taney County Collector's Office, which is a prerequisite for registration and is assessed at the county level based on the vehicle's value.

Where to Register

Once you have all your necessary documentation, you can complete your vehicle registration or renewal:

  • Local Missouri License Office: Taney County has several contracted license offices where you can process your registration in person. These offices handle all aspects of title and registration. You can find locations and hours on the Missouri Department of Revenue website.
  • Taney County Collector's Office: While you won't register your vehicle here, you MUST pay your personal property taxes to the Taney County Collector's Office first, as proof of payment is required by the license office for vehicle registration.
  • Online Portal: Many vehicle registration renewals can be completed conveniently online through the Missouri Department of Revenue's official website, provided there are no changes to your vehicle or personal information that require an in-person visit. New registrations or transfers typically require an in-person visit.
